Downtown Jacksonville - Jacksonville, FL Rental Insights
-
Low-income apartments are federally funded through housing programs that include vouchers and public housing.
-
The average price range for low-income apartments in Jacksonville, FL is between $539 and $793.
-
Currently, Jacksonville, FL has 71 low-income apartments available to rent.
